Students on over 60 campuses signed up to host events during our third Islamo-Fascism Awareness Week. Universities from all around the world, including schools in Canada, Glasgow University in the UK and Leiden University in Holland, will be participating in our campaign which will be entitled "Stop the Jihad on Campus."
Nearly 30 speeches and panels have been scheduled, featuring prominent anti-Jihad speakers such as David Horowitz, Robert Spencer, Nonie Darwish, Andrew Bostom, Jared Cohen, Daniel Pipes, Wafa Sultan and Yaron Brook.
